Output 13083af1de1eebf6ec7f4fe00c66edf994df9b3412bb72148bcac738b5a6f1e8:0

value
17358510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51b9beca12faaf639b7415a303017d435c039b87 OP_EQUAL
address
3999AtZBiDTMSZobd2KQ3EsbPKPtCzb4aB
transaction
13083af1de1eebf6ec7f4fe00c66edf994df9b3412bb72148bcac738b5a6f1e8
confirmations
309590
spent
true